Echoes Festival, a new immersive celebration of post-rock, experimental, and cinematic heavy music, will make its debut on Saturday, May 9, 2026, taking over both Rhino Room and Lowlife Bar in Adelaide for one day and night.
Curated for fans of expansive instrumental rock, post-metal, and boundary-pushing alternative music, Echoes Festival brings together an eclectic and powerful lineup of interstate and local artists: which include the internationally renowned Meniscus who are playing in Adelaide for the very first time.
With two stages operating, Echoes Festival will offer nonstop performances, allowing fans to experience everything and immerse in over 7 hours of non stop. Combining visual and lighting with state of the art sound – this event aims to change how you consume sound.
Line up as follows: Meniscus, Treebeard, Bear the Mammoth, Skin Thief, Kuiper, The Slow Light, The Unset, We See Moons, Spires, Mountains Below, Geomancer, Halfway Line. For ticketing, information and event details are available now at: www.echoesfest.live
